• Fill water tank with tap water full to capacity (more than 3/4 of a gallon). Wait for 5 minutes until water settles. • Press the room temperature water faucet until water comes out, then stop. • Plug the dispenser into the electrical outlet. We are ready to complete the first cycle. In order to do that, wait for approximately 40 minutes for the cold water to reach its designed temperature. • Unplug the dispenser from the electrical outlet. Proceed to drain the water from the faucets one at a time until no more water remains. (Note: To facilitate this operation, use a large container). • Then, drain any water left in the tanks by opening both water faucets until it drains completely. • Place the 3-5 gallon bottle of water on the water intake, allow water to stand for approximately one minute. • Turn on water faucets to insure water flows from both faucets. • Plug dispenser back into the electrical outlet. • Now you are ready to use your water dispenser. NOTE: Your water dispenser has been cleaned and sanitized before leaving the factory, but in case a taste problem develops, place one tablespoon of baking soda and add tap water. Fill water tank again and repeat basic operations previously outlined. /WARNING/1 IMPROPER USE OF THE GROUNDED PLUG CAN RESULT IN THE RISK OF ELECTRICAL SHOCK. OPERATING YOUR WATER DISPENSER Electrical Connection This appliance should be properly grounded for your safety. The power cord of this appliance is equipped with a three-prong plug which mates with standard three prong wall outlets to minimize the possibility of electrical shock. Plug the appliance into an exclusive properly installed-grounded wall outlet. Do not under any circumstances cut or remove the third (ground) prong from the power cord. Any questions concerning power and/or grounding should be directed toward a certified electrician or an authorized Avanti Products service center. This appliance requires a standard 115/120-volt, 60Hz electrical outlet with three-prong ground. The cord should be secured behind the appliance and not left exposed or dangling to prevent accidental injury. Do not use an adapter plug with this appliance. Do not use an extension cord with this appliance. If the power cord is too short, have a qualified electrician or service technician install an outlet near the appliance.
